BEETROOT RICE

INGREDIENTS:
1 Cup of chopped Beetroots
1 and 1/2 cups Basmati Rice
4 to 5 sprigs of coriander leaves
2 sprigs of curry leaves
Salt as required
2 Bay leaves
2 cloves
1'' cinnamon
1 tsp cumin seeds
1 tsp of Coriander powder
1/2 tsp of cumin powder
1/2 tsp of Garam masala
4 tbsp of oil

Wet Ingredients:
1'' Ginger piece
3 Cloves of Garlic
1 Onion
3 to 4 Green chillies
2 to 3 tbsp of fresh coconut

METHOD:
First of all wash the beetroots, I had small beetroots so I used around 3 of them, peel and chop them into small cubes and set aside.
Peel the skins of Ginger, Garlic and onions and chop them and grind them with all the other Ingredients under the heading wet Ingredients and keep aside.
I always use my big wok or Pressure cooker when making pulav, Heat 4 tbsp of oil, add the whole spices, cumin seeds, cloves, cinnamon, Bay leaves after a minute add the Beetroots and the Grounded masala paste and keep stirring otherwise it starts sticking,  fry it some more time, then add all the spice powders, curry leaves and then Water.
I always add 1 : 1 and 3/4th  of water while cooking Basmati rice, and for 1/2 cup add an other 3/4th cup of water.
Then wash Basmati rice just once and add it to the wok or pressure cooker with required quantity of salt mix well and chopped coriander leaves then close the lid.
I usually keep the flame completely low and leave it for exactly 20 minutes and absolutely you are right, it gets cooked very well. If I am using a pressure cooker I just put it off after 15 to 20 minutes, but if it is wok I can lift up and see right ?.
Well, That's it, the Rice is ready, allow it cool a little bit, and you can separate the grains carefully and serve it with Raitha of your choice.
